The IRS has changed how we file our 1040 tax forms. These changes eliminate the 1040a form and make it a schedule A attached to the newly designed 1040 tax form. Waiting period: Can range from 14, 30, or ... high income business opportunitiesWebDeductions are subtractions from a taxpayer’s AGI. They reduce the amount of income that is taxed. Most . taxpayers have a choice of taking a standard deduction or itemizing their deductions. When taxpayers have . a choice, they should use the type of deduction that results in the lower tax.
